To understand the weight this textbook carries, one must first look at its author. Dr. N.V. Paranjape is a titan in Indian legal academia. He holds M.A., LL.M., and Ph.D. degrees in both Law and Political Science, a rare combination of interdisciplinary expertise that gives his work profound depth.
